T. Prabhakar Clement is a scholar working on Environmental Engineering, Civil and Structural Engineering and Pollution. According to data from OpenAlex, T. Prabhakar Clement has authored 132 papers receiving a total of 5.3k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 79 papers in Environmental Engineering, 31 papers in Civil and Structural Engineering and 31 papers in Pollution. Recurrent topics in T. Prabhakar Clement's work include Groundwater flow and contamination studies (76 papers), Soil and Unsaturated Flow (24 papers) and Groundwater and Isotope Geochemistry (23 papers). T. Prabhakar Clement is often cited by papers focused on Groundwater flow and contamination studies (76 papers), Soil and Unsaturated Flow (24 papers) and Groundwater and Isotope Geochemistry (23 papers). T. Prabhakar Clement collaborates with scholars based in United States, Australia and South Korea. T. Prabhakar Clement's co-authors include Gautham Jeppu, Matthew J. Simpson, Yunwei Sun, Sun Woo Chang, Rohit Goswami, Kang‐Kun Lee, James N. Petersen, Brian Hooker, Rodney S. Skeen and Joel S. Hayworth and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Environmental Science & Technology and PLoS ONE.
